Transaction f93da5e394d78593bd08108365b4bb46f2b21c9c8cd1df04004ade50e66ebf18
1 Input
1 Output
-
f93da5e394d78593bd08108365b4bb46f2b21c9c8cd1df04004ade50e66ebf18:0
- value
- 1308914
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 587ff91aaa96d459ba4bb27cf66a0dbbe2bf1596 OP_EQUALVERIFY OP_CHECKSIG
- address
- 194wmc7XDcuyvNrzDjDLFyswscSqr2EvPE